>
Dersin Adı Dersin Kodu Dersin Türü Dersin Düzeyi Dersin Yılı Dersin Verildiği Dönem AKTS Kredisi
Bilgisayar Ağları BLM401 Zorunlu Lisans 4 Güz 5

Öğretim Elemanı Adı

Prof. Dr. Nevcihan DURU
Prof. Dr. Adnan KAVAK
Doç. Dr. Orhan AKBULUT
Doç. Dr. Pınar ONAY DURDU
Dr. Öğr. Üyesi Davut İNCEBACAK
Dr. Öğr. Üyesi Süleyman ÖZARSLAN
Öğr. Gör. Onur GÖK

Dersin Öğrenme Kazanımları

1) Bilgisayar ağları ve veri iletişimi ile ilgili temel kavramları açıklar
2) OSI ya da TCP/IP gibi farklı katmanlı mimari yaklaşımlarını ayrıt eder
3) TCP/IP katmanlı mimarisindeki farklı katmanların sorumluluklarını ayırt eder
4) TCP/IP katmanlı mimarisindeki her katmanda yer alan protokollerin işlevlerini tanımlar
5) Bilgisayar ağlarına yönelik olabilecek saldırıları engelleme ya da üstesinden gelme yöntemlerini listeler

Program Yeterliliği İlişkisi

  Program Yeterlilikleri
1 2 3 4 5 6 7 8 9 10 11 12
Öğrenme Kazanımları
1 Düşük Düşük Düşük Orta Düşük     Yüksek       Düşük
2       Düşük       Yüksek        
3 Düşük     Düşük       Yüksek        
4 Düşük     Düşük       Yüksek        
5 Düşük     Düşük       Yüksek        

Eğitim Şekli

Yüz Yüze

Ön Koşullar, Diğer Koşullar

Yok

Önerilen Destekleyici Dersler

Sayısal Veri İletişimi

Dersin İçeriği

Veri iletişiminin temelleri, protokol tasarım konuları, TCP/IP katmanlı mimarisi: Uygulama, Taşıma, Ağ, Veri bağlantı ve fiziksel katman ve ilgili protokoller, LAN'ler, WAN'ler ve hızlı ağlar

Haftalık Ders İzlencesi

1) Bilgisayar Ağları ve Internet - 1: Internet Nedir?, Ağ Sınırı, Ağ Çekirdeği
2) Bilgisayar Ağları ve Internet - 2: Performans: Bilgisayar Ağlarında Gecikme, Kayıp ve Verim, Protokol katmanları ve Hizmet Modelleri, Saldırı altındaki ağlar
3) Uygulama Katmanı -1 : Ağ uygulamalarının prensipleri, Süreç iletişimi, Soket kavramı, Web uygulaması ve HTTP
4) Uygulama Katmanı -2 : FTP, E-posta: SMTP, POP3, IMAP, DNS, P2P , Video Yayını ve İçerik Dağıtım Ağları
5) Taşıma katmanı - 1: Taşıma katmanı servisleri, Çoklama ve çoklamanın çözülmesi, Bağlantısız taşıma: UDP, Güvenilir veri iletiminin prensipleri
6) Taşıma katmanı -2: Güvenilir veri iletimi prensipleri, Bağlantı yönelimli taşıma: TCP (segment yapısı, güvenilir veri iletimi, akış kontrolü, bağlantı yönetimi)
7) Taşıma katmanı -3: Tıkanıklık kontrolü prensipleri , TCP tıkanıklık kontrolü
8) Ara sınav/Değerlendirme
9) Ağ katmanı-Veri Düzlemi -1: Giriş, İletme vs yönlendirme; veri düzlemi, kontrol düzlemi; ağ hizmeti modeli, Yönlendiriciler ve işlevler
10) Ağ katmanı-Veri Düzlemi -2: İnternet protokolü: Datagram formatı, IPv4 adresleme, IPv6, Genelleştirilmiş yönlendirme, eşleştirme artı eylem, OpenFlow, Orta Kutular
11) Ağ katmanı - Kontrol Düzlemi -1: Ağ katmanı kontrol düzlemine giriş, Yönlendirme algoritması, bağlantı durumu ve uzaklık vektörü yönlendirme algoritmaları
12) Ağ katmanı - Kontrol Düzlemi -2: İ,Internette OS içi yönlendirme: OSPF, ISS'ler arasında yönlendirme: BGP, SDN kontrol düzlemi, ICMP: Internet Kontrol Mesajı Protokolü
13) Veri bağlantı katmanı- 1 Servisler, Hata tespiti ve düzeltme, çoklu erişim protokolleri
14) Veri bağlantı katman -2 : Servisler, Hata tespiti ve düzeltme, çoklu erişim protokolleri
15) Veri bağlantı katman -3: Veri merkezi ağları, Bir web sayfası isteğinin hayatındaki bir günü
16) Yarıyıl sonu sınavı

Önerilen/İstenen Ders Kaynakları

1- Kurose, J., & Ross, K. (2023). Computer networks: A top down approach featuring the internet. 8th Edition Pearson Addison Wesley.

Planlanan Öğrenim Faaliyetleri Ve Eğitim Yöntemi

1) Anlatım
2) Alıştırma ve Uygulama
3) Örnek Olay
4) Problem Çözme


Değerlendirme Yöntemi ve Ölçütleri

Ara Sınav Notunun Başarıya Oranı

40%

Yarıyıl Sonu Sınavının Başarıya Oranı

60%

Toplam

100%

Dersin Eğitim Dili

Türkçe

Mesleki Uygulama

İstenmemekte